Robin's Roost 2 bedroom safari tent
Liked: Peaceful environment during the day, small facility with just 5 tents/cabins. Quality bedding and furniture. Good location for exploring sandwich, deal, Herne Bay, Goodnestone, Rye, Chapel Down winery.
Disliked: Unusual set up with pub next door managing the site but not actually their business. Described as en suite but for safari tents the toilets/showers are not en-suite to the tent, short walk away. No fridge, cooking facilities or water at the tent made staying five days quite challenging. Shame bbq’s are not allowed but understandable. We were made aware on arrival, dogs must be on leads at all times, no exceptions, which did not suit us when staying five days. Accommodation seemed more an add on to the hotel rooms next door where the pub do many weddings, three whist we were there, music can be loud late at night.

Bumble Bee 2 bedroom safari tent
Liked: Location was beautiful and very peaceful, tent layout was perfect and the outside area was a lovely place to spend the evening. Complementary tea and coffee was appreciated
Disliked: Lack of catering facilities - pub was shut and no bbqs were allowed and there wasn’t a fridge so very difficult to manage self catering. Tent really needed airing as all the local manure smells seemed to get trapped in the tent which was a shame
